Company: International Institute of the Bay Area

Address: REDACTED FOR PRIVACY SAN FRANCISCO CA 94105-4113 US
Phone: +1.4155388100
Fax: REDACTED FOR PRI
Email: tech@iibayarea.org

Most popular domain of this owner:

    iibayarea.org - Home Page - Immigration Institute of the Bay Area

    Keywords: iiba, the bay area, international institute of the bay area, iiba redwood city, immigration institute